New 2 x 3 mm DFN Package for Microchip’s 6- and 8-pin Microcontrollers

Microchip has announced that all of its 6-pin PIC10F microcontroller family are now available in ultra-small 2 mm x 3 mm Dual Flat No-lead (DFN) packages for space-constrained applications. Three members of Microchip’s 8-pin Baseline PIC® microcontroller family are also available in a 2×3 DFN, providing additional I/O and functionality with the same footprint. The 2×3 DFN package requires 30 percent less board space than a SOT-23 package, at a reduced height.

The PIC10F family was introduced over two years ago as the world’s first 6-pin microcontroller, and has seen wide acceptance by both traditional and non-traditional microcontroller users, including many space- and cost-constrained applications where electronic intelligence was not previously used. The 6- and 8-pin PIC microcontrollers are also ideal for providing functions in a larger system such as LED control, power sequencing or battery authentication.

The devices are already supported by Microchip’s world-class development tools, including the free MPLAB® Integrated Development Environment (IDE) software and all of Microchip’s programmers. In addition, the PICkit™ 2 Starter Kit (DV164120) makes it easy for engineers to get started with Microchip’s low pin count microcontrollers.

In a RoHS-compliant 2×3 DFN package, the PIC10F and Baseline PIC microcontrollers are available now for general sampling.
